**Ticket: Parcelping webhook dead — expired creds**

Heads up: the Parcelping parcel-tracking webhook has been bouncing since around 03:00 because the credential it uses to post events into our internal Routeloom service expired. Customers aren't seeing delivery updates, so this is getting noisy in support. The platform folks already minted a fresh credential — just swap it into the webhook config and replay the stuck events. New key is below.

app token of fajop-fahif = qvz4-AnML

# Build Provenance: Incremental Rebuilds on Mosswire

Quick primer: Mosswire only rebuilds pages whose content hash changed, so "why didn't my page update?" usually means the source hash matched. Every incremental run writes a provenance record — which inputs, which template version, which cache entries it reused. If output looks stale, don't nuke the cache first; check the provenance log. Each record is keyed by the token that appears below.

build token for fafof-tageg: htk21_f30a3062ec5a0972b3bbf

# Provenance: Tabulon Spreadsheet Export

New folks: export memory usage is tied to the build, not config. The streaming writer landed in build line 7.x; anything earlier buffers whole sheets in RAM and will OOM above ~200k rows. Before debugging memory complaints, verify the customer's build lineage. Provenance manifests live in the artifact registry under `tabulon-export`. Never trust version strings reported by the UI — they lag. Confirm lineage with the attested hash. The current verified token is below.

session token of kahog-bahif = htk9_f63daec35

## Artifact Signing — Gridsmith

Quick note for the sync: the Gridsmith crossword generator now ships signed artifacts, so the puzzle packs can't be tampered with between build and publish. CI handles signing automatically, but if you're cutting a local release candidate you'll need to sign it yourself. For that, use the current release key, which is.

deploy key for kagup-bawig: bky9_ZMq28eTw9